Metal roofs commonly last 40–70+ years, while asphalt shingles typically have shorter lifespans (15–25 years). Hastings Highlands experiences cold, snowy winters with significant snow loads and frequent freeze–thaw cycles that stress roofing materials, and year‑round precipitation and humidity that can accelerate corrosion or underlayment wear if ventilation/drainage is poor. Because metal sheds snow, resists rot and UV, and performs well in high winds, homeowners often choose metal or other durable systems to reduce maintenance and replacement frequency. Proper installation, clips, flashings, ventilation and heavy‑gauge panels improve performance in local conditions. In Hastings Highlands, a metal roof generally costs more upfront than asphalt shingles, but exact pricing varies. Key drivers include roof size, pitch, complexity (hips, valleys, dormers), the need for tear-off, flashing and skylight work, and local labour and material availability. Rural locations like Hastings Highlands can also see higher transport or seasonal access costs, which affect quotes. Many homeowners evaluate metal versus asphalt by lifetime value — metal’s longer service life and durability often mean fewer repairs and later replacement, lowering total ownership cost over time. Durable systems can reduce leak repairs, ice-dam damage and frequent re-roofing, improving resale appeal. Metal roofing can be worth it in Hastings Highlands, but it depends on priorities. Hastings Highlands has cold, snowy winters with frequent freeze–thaw cycles and occasional freezing rain—conditions that increase snow loads and ice-dam risk and stress roofing materials. Lifespan: quality metal 40–70 years versus asphalt shingles 15–25 years. Maintenance: metal needs less—periodic inspections, clearing debris; asphalt requires more frequent repairs, moss removal and shingle replacement. Durability: metal resists snow, ice and wind better; asphalt can suffer from freeze–thaw damage, uplift and moss in shaded, humid spots. Long-term value: higher upfront cost for metal but lower life‑cycle costs and fewer replacements; asphalt is cheaper initially but may need multiple re-roofs. Homeowners who prioritise durability and long‑term protection often choose metal. This is a common myth in Hastings Highlands, ON. Modern residential metal roofs installed over solid decking, with underlayment and insulation, do not sound like barn roofs. Rain noise depends on the roof assembly: insulation, attic space or enclosed rafter bays, underlayments and ceiling construction all reduce impact sound. Installation quality and fastening methods also matter — a well-secured, ventilated system minimises vibration. Properly installed residential metal roofs are typically similar in sound to asphalt shingles or tile in normal rain. In Hastings Highlands, a metal roof can be energy efficient because reflective finishes reduce solar heat gain on sunny days. Overall energy performance also depends on the full roof assembly — underlayment, insulation levels and attic ventilation — which control heat loss in winter and heat flow in summer. Seasonal climate matters: cooler, cloudier periods reduce solar benefit while warm sunny spells increase cooling savings. Homeowners researching roof replacement often weigh energy efficiency to lower heating and cooling costs, improve year‑round comfort, reduce environmental impact and increase resale value. Hastings Highlands, ON faces cold winters with heavy snow and freezing rain plus periodic strong winds and summer thunderstorms that can bring hail; the municipality issues significant weather notices for these events. Metal roofing sheds snow, resists moisture and—when specified with thicker gauges and impact‑resistant coatings—performs well against hail; wind performance depends on profile, fastening and edge details. Real‑world durability hinges on three factors: roofing system design, installation quality and material durability. Homeowners prioritise weather resilience to reduce damage, maintenance and insurance claims while preserving home value. Corrosion and rust resistance in metal roofing vary with the metal chosen. Performance depends on the metal type—steel, galvalume, zinc or aluminium—with some alloys and coatings far more resistant to corrosion. Aluminium performs especially well in wet, humid or coastal environments because it forms a protective oxide layer and resists salt‑air corrosion. Homeowners should prioritise corrosion resistance to extend roof life, reduce maintenance, avoid leaks and staining, and protect structural timbers and interior finishes. In Hastings Highlands, Ontario, metal roofing is generally low maintenance and highly durable, well suited to the local climate. However, no roof is completely maintenance‑free. Homeowners should perform periodic inspections—after severe weather and seasonally—to look for loose panels, fasteners, damaged coatings or corrosion. Remove accumulated debris and check that gutters and downspouts remain clear. Inspect flashings, roof penetrations (vents, chimneys, skylights) and sealants for gaps or wear. Heavy seasonal debris, ice formation or wind events can dislodge components or trap moisture and increase risk. With timely checks and simple upkeep, a metal roof provides long‑lasting protection with less routine work than many other materials.
In Hastings Highlands, ON, metal roofing can boost a home’s resale appeal. Buyers often pay more for roofs that are durable and low‑maintenance, and premium materials raise curb appeal, making properties stand out on the street. The long lifespan of metal roofs also improves buyer confidence because it reduces anticipated repair or replacement costs. That said, architectural style matters in neighbourhoods—choosing a profile that complements local homes keeps the upgrade from looking out of place.
